New Delhi: A Delhi court has framed charges of murder, rioting, and criminal conspiracy against four accused for allegedly killing a man during the riots here last year.

Anwar Hussain, Kasim, Shahrukh, and Khalid Ansari are accused of allegedly murdering a man named Deepak by beating him near Ambedkar College on February 25, 2020. According to the post-mortem report, he died due to hemorrhagic shock.

Additional Sessions Judge Amitabh Rawat, who framed the charges, termed it “a calculated attack on the victim”.
